Synopsis
Provocation, released in 1971, is a film directed by Greek filmmaker Giorgos Katakouzinos. The movie centers around the character Prokopis, played by Udo Kier, an enigmatic and charismatic man who navigates through a world of desire, passion and power. Prokopis encounters various individuals whose lives are forever altered by his presence. Set against the backdrop of a turbulent political and social landscape, Provocation explores themes of manipulation, seduction, and the consequences of one's actions. With striking visuals and a haunting musical score, the film presents a mesmerizing and thought-provoking journey through the complexities of human relationships and desires.

Reviews
Provocation has divided critics with its bold and provocative storytelling. While some praise the film for its raw and unflinching portrayal of human emotions, others criticize it for its graphic and controversial scenes. The Hollywood Reporter describes it as 'a visually stunning yet polarizing film that challenges societal norms'. On the other hand, Variety criticizes the movie as 'indulgent and pretentious'. Rotten Tomatoes gives Provocation a rating of 3.5/10, highlighting the mixed reception from audiences. Despite the divisive reviews, Udo Kier's performance as Prokopis has been widely praised for its depth and complexity, adding a touch of mystery to the character.
